Description

Thirty-two sheets of measured drawings relating to the recording, repair, maintenance and presentation of Burgh Castle in Norfolk, created between 1927 and circa 1983 by the Ministry of Works, the Ministry of Public Buildings and Works and the Department of the Environment.

The earliest nine sheets in the folder, dating from January 1927 until February 1946, are concerned with the recording and stabilisation of a large overhanging portion of the south wall at the site.

There are three sheets dating from the 1960s which show designs for new metal sign posts to be installed at the site.

There are a number of site plans created throughout the mid and late twentieth century, some created for reproduction in guidebooks or for display at the site.
